Overview

Ankyrin repeat domain 20 family member A21, pseudogene (ANKRD20A21P), is classified as a pseudogene, meaning it is a DNA sequence resembling a functional gene but has lost its protein-coding potential through mutation or inaccurate duplication. Pseudogenes, while traditionally labeled "junk DNA," are now known to potentially regulate protein-coding genes through several mechanisms, including acting as decoys for microRNAs or generating noncoding RNAs that modulate gene expression. There is no evidence that ANKRD20A21P itself is translated into a functional protein, nor is there indication that it serves as a therapeutic target or is involved in drug interactions or biomarker strategies. General disease relevance for pseudogenes is emerging, particularly in cancer, where some pseudogenes regulate the activity of tumor suppressors or oncogenes. However, no such role has been directly reported for ANKRD20A21P.
